Numbness in Arms
Hello Doctor, suddenly out of nowhere, i got this numbness on both arms including hands and it stayed for good 3-4 hours eventually resolving on its own individually by an hour apart. What does this signify?? This has happened first time with me and i was just sitting Normally on chair until i felt something wrong and stood up to only feel whole arm numbness.

Bilateral carpal tunnel are common occurance. Watch for nerve compression and neck pain and limitations of c spine range of motion. Emg ncv helps. Blood test for diabetes and thyroid disease with vitamin B 12.
